Shopper photos, privacy, and data

Where photos live, what Ello stores and what it deliberately doesn't, and how data is deleted — written to be shown to your own customers if they ask.

The short version: Shopper photos and saved looks live on the shopper's own device. For each render, the photo is sent to the try-on model to generate the image and is not persistently stored on Ello's servers — Ello keeps anonymous usage events, not photos. Consent is presented at upload, the camera-based live mirror asks explicitly, and Shopify's GDPR deletion webhooks are fully implemented: uninstall the app and your event data is purged.

What Ello does store

Anonymous usage events: a random session identifier (no name, no email, no account), which products were tried on, which pages and entry points were used, and cart/purchase events for attribution. This is what powers your analytics. Emails exist only if you enable the optional lead-capture prompt — and shoppers are told plainly: no spam, unsubscribe anytime.

Deletion and GDPR

EventWhat happens
Shopper clears browser dataPhoto and wardrobe are gone — they only ever lived on the device.
Photo fails the body checkAny previously saved photo is actively cleared, not just ignored.
Customer data request / redact (GDPR)Handled via Shopify's official privacy webhooks, verified and automated.
You uninstall ElloShopify sends the shop-redact webhook (~48h later) and Ello purges the store's event data — try-ons, widget events, carts, purchases, exposures. Retention is simple: kept while you have the app, deleted after.

If a customer asks you about their photo: The honest one-liner: "Your photo stays on your device; it's sent once per try-on to generate the image and isn't stored on the servers." The full policy lives at ellotryon.com/legal.

Common questions

Does Ello store my customers' photos?

No. The photo is forwarded to the try-on model to generate the result image and is not persistently stored on Ello's servers. The shopper's photo and saved looks live in their own browser, on their own device.

Is Ello GDPR compliant for my store?

Ello implements all three of Shopify's mandatory privacy webhooks — customer data request, customer redact, and shop redact — with verification. Uninstalling the app triggers a purge of the store's event data.

Does Ello collect my customers' emails?

Only if you turn on the optional lead-capture prompt, which asks after a number of try-ons you choose and never blocks the result. Captured emails are listed on the Leads page with CSV export.

Can shoppers use the try-on without being tracked personally?

Shoppers are identified only by a random session ID — no name, email, or account. That anonymous ID is what connects a try-on to a later purchase for your attribution.
